Important Community Update: I-80 Westbound Closure

Update April 4, 2025 from Assemblywoman Dunn

The New Jersey Department of Transportation (NJDOT) continues emergency repairs on I-80 near Exit 34. Crews are working around the clock, and NJDOT has shared the following targeted goals for restoring traffic:

  • By May 4: Two westbound lanes expected to reopen
  • By May 18: Two eastbound lanes expected to reopen
  • By June 25: Full restoration of all lanes in both directions

NJDOT is bringing in expert teams and employing infrastructure-sensitive methods to ensure the repairs are not only effective, but designed to support long-term stability and safety for the roadway.

"Dear Residents,

The New Jersey Department of Transportation (NJDOT) has closed I-80 westbound at Exit 34B until further notice due to a significant median sinkhole discovered on Wednesday, March 19, 2025. We want to assure you that your local government is working closely with NJDOT to minimize disruption and ensure public safety.

What We're Doing

Our Township administration is in ongoing communication with NJDOT and state officials to:

  1. Monitor the ongoing repair efforts
  2. Adjust traffic signal timing on the Canfield Avenue and Route 10 intersection and assess 18 major intersections for further adjustments
  3. Advocate for safe resolution of the highway closure

Safety Advisory

Please be cautious when navigating alternate routes. GPS and mapping services may suggest local roads not designed for increased traffic, especially for commercial vehicles. Always follow posted signs and detour instructions.
